TotemSound

A client-side Fabric mod for Minecraft 1.21.1 that allows you to replace the Totem of Undying pop sound with a custom local audio file directly in-game.

Features

  • In-Game Menu: Adds a new button to the pause menu to easily change the sound while playing.
  • Local Files: Allows you to select a custom audio file directly from your PC using a file browser.
  • Time Limit: The system automatically checks if the selected sound complies with the maximum limit of 10 seconds.
  • Restore Function: Clicking "Restore Sound" immediately brings back the original vanilla totem sound.
  • Client-Side Only: The mod only needs to be installed on the client and works perfectly on any multiplayer server.

Installation

  1. Install the Fabric Loader for Minecraft 1.21.1.
  2. Download the mod file (totemsound.jar).
  3. Place the file into your %appdata%\.minecraft\mods folder.
  4. Launch the game using the Fabric profile.

Usage

  1. Open the pause menu (ESC) in-game.
  2. Click the Totem Sound button.
  3. Select your desired audio file on your PC (It has to be a .wav file you can convert your sound on some websites for example https://cloudconvert.com/audio-converter ).
  4. Use a totem in the game to hear the new sound.
  5. To get the original sound back, simply press Restore Sound in the pause menu.
